如何從 EKS AL2 升級到 EKS AL2023 - AWS Batch

本文為英文版的機器翻譯版本,如內容有任何歧義或不一致之處,概以英文版為準。

如何從 EKS AL2 升級到 EKS AL2023

Amazon EKS 最佳化 AMIs 提供以 Amazon Linux 2 (AL2) 和 Amazon Linux 2023 (AL2023) 為基礎的兩個系列。AL2023 是一種新的 Linux 作業系統,旨在為您的雲端應用程式提供安全、穩定且高效能的環境。如需 AL2 與 AL2023 之間差異的詳細資訊,請參閱《Amazon EKS 使用者指南》中的從 Amazon Linux 2 升級到 Amazon Linux 2023

根據運算環境的設定方式,您可以使用下列其中一個從 AL2 到 AL2023 的升級路徑。

使用 Ec2Configuraiton.ImageType 升級
使用啟動範本進行升級
  • 如果您在啟動範本或啟動範本覆寫中定義了任何kubelet額外引數,則需要將其更新為新的kubelet額外引數格式

    如果您不符kubelet額外引數格式,則不會套用額外引數。

  • 對於 AL2023 AMIs, containerd 是唯一支援的容器執行時間。您不需要在啟動範本EKS_AL2023中指定 的容器執行時間。

    您無法使用 指定自訂容器執行時間EKS_AL2023

  • 如果您使用根據 指定 AMI 的啟動範本或啟動範本覆寫EKS_AL2023,則需要將 userdataType 設定為 EKS_NODEADM

    如果您不相符 userdataType和 AMI,則節點不會加入 EKS 叢集。